Lines Matching refs:bbb_transfer

154 struct bbb_transfer {  struct
188 static void bbb_done(struct bbb_transfer *, int); argument
189 static void bbb_transfer_start(struct bbb_transfer *, uint8_t);
192 static int bbb_command_start(struct bbb_transfer *, uint8_t, uint8_t,
194 static struct bbb_transfer *bbb_attach(struct usb_device *, uint8_t, uint8_t);
195 static void bbb_detach(struct bbb_transfer *);
271 bbb_done(struct bbb_transfer *sc, int error) in bbb_done()
280 bbb_transfer_start(struct bbb_transfer *sc, uint8_t xfer_index) in bbb_transfer_start()
290 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_data_clear_stall_callback()
308 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_command_callback()
346 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_data_read_callback()
398 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_data_write_callback()
450 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_status_callback()
493 struct bbb_transfer *sc = usbd_xfer_softc(xfer); in bbb_raw_write_callback()
539 bbb_command_start(struct bbb_transfer *sc, uint8_t dir, uint8_t lun, in bbb_command_start()
574 bbb_raw_write(struct bbb_transfer *sc, const void *data_ptr, size_t data_len, in bbb_raw_write()
595 static struct bbb_transfer *
602 struct bbb_transfer *sc; in bbb_attach()
694 bbb_detach(struct bbb_transfer *sc) in bbb_detach()
712 struct bbb_transfer *sc; in usb_iface_is_cdrom()
768 struct bbb_transfer *sc; in usb_msc_auto_quirk()
940 struct bbb_transfer *sc; in usb_msc_eject()
1007 struct bbb_transfer *sc; in usb_dymo_eject()
1022 struct bbb_transfer *sc; in usb_msc_read_10()
1053 struct bbb_transfer *sc; in usb_msc_write_10()
1084 struct bbb_transfer *sc; in usb_msc_read_capacity()